Transaction 244c52f89bdeb6a3552643f338a11614a3122f25df90c24085b008ef08b61c98
1 Input
1 Output
-
244c52f89bdeb6a3552643f338a11614a3122f25df90c24085b008ef08b61c98:0
- value
- 26293
- script pubkey
- OP_0 OP_PUSHBYTES_20 eb48c95b80f5665897d29aa0207a920728ab23db
- address
- bc1qadyvjkuq74n9397jn2szq75jqu52kg7ma67nrz